Alternator voltage output.
Having a slight issue when driving and has been happening for a long time. Between gear changes I notice my headlights dim a little then go back to how they were I also notice that my gauges that I have installed also look a little dim. This problem happens about 90% of the time after starting the car and continues the other 10% the lights are always bright and my gauge lights are bright. Battery is new voltage when car is running 13.8 when I put loads on high beams and blower motor on high voltage jumps to 14v then drops to 13.4 then back to 13.8 or a little lower.not sure if I should but a new regulator and brushes in the alternator. Any help would be appreciated.
